What is the feedback mechanism involved in glucose metabolism. Is this feedback mechanism positive or negative?

Answer:Blood sugar levels are regulated by negative feedback in order to keep the body in balance. The levels of glucose in the blood are monitored by many tissues, but the cells in the pancreatic islets are among the most well understood and important.

Answer:

Glucose homeostasis is maintained by the actions of several hormones. The rise in plasma glucose that occurs following a meal triggers the secretion of insulin from pancreatic beta cells. ... Since insulin is the only hormone that lowers blood glucose, a decline in plasma glucose decreases the secretion of this hormone.
